Several hundred people gathered at Free Derry Corner in Derrys Bogside for a march and rally in support of a fitted-up republican prisoner, Seamus Doherty.

Many friends and family members of Seamus held posters demanding his immediate release from prison.

A whiteline picket was also held en route through the city centre.

Members of the 32SCM and the IRSP spoke at the rally in a show of solidarity for the campaign. ... read full story / add a comment

Kerry is America's oldest friend, and a true one at that. When the first Kerry man, Brendan, set foot in America circa 575 AD it created a unique link between the lands and a close bond between their peoples. Over the centuries millions of Kerry people have journeyed across the atlantic to our western neighbour, America. These people and their descendants played a hugh part in the building of that great nation, that land of freedom. Also, over the years, millions of Americans have come to visit Kerry the land of their ancestors.
Recently, we in Kerry have become concerned about what is happening across the water. It appears that America is currently ruled by a president and political regime who both lie to, and, manipulate our American friends. This results in restriction of freedom and human rights. Also, by lying to other nations, violating and ignoring international laws, treaties and conventions, America's respect and credibility around the globe is waning. ... read full story / add a comment
